Open Control Panel All Control Panel Items Troubleshooting System and Security then click Find and Fix Problems With Windows Search. This opens the Windows Search Troubleshooter, you can run it and just follow the wizard. This may solve the issue of Windows 10 search not working. After upgrading to Windows 10, Cortana search was not finding applications for me because the Samsung Magician software I installed for my SSD drive was configured to Maximum Reliability mode, which disabled indexing service/search.
